- 浏览: 539786 次
- 性别:
- 来自: 西安
最新评论
-
duanlongk:
这个问题解决了么?
java.lang.NoClassDefFoundError: org/apache/tuscany -
sotrip:
从上面结果来看,HelloWorld.class是由虚拟机的内 ...
如何实现自己的classloader -
zengsir2008:
哎,不太明白。。。。
OSGI DS 实例 -
ralfsumahe:
...
使用XFire开发Web Service客户端完整入门教程 -
liuqiao_0702:
...
osgi spring hibernate =
相关推荐
《OpenSymphony OSUSER:深度解析JAVA用户权限控制系统》 OpenSymphony OSUSER是一个基于JAVA开发的用户权限控制系统,它为开发者提供了一套强大的、灵活的权限管理框架,以实现对用户访问系统的精细化控制。OSUSER...
OSWorkflow(OpenSymphony Workflow)是一个开源的工作流引擎,它提供了一种灵活的方式来设计、实施和管理业务流程。本篇文章将深入探讨OSWorkflow的工作原理及其应用实例。 OSWorkflow的核心概念包括工作流定义、...
它实现了`com.opensymphony.xwork2.Action`接口,负责接收请求,执行业务逻辑,并返回结果。 3. **配置文件**:Struts2的配置主要在两个文件中完成:struts.xml和web.xml。struts.xml定义了Action的映射、结果类型...
开发者可以通过实现`com.opensymphony.xwork2.Action`接口或继承`org.struts2.interceptor.ModelDriven`、`org.struts2.interceptor.SessionAware`等抽象类来创建自定义Action。 2. **Result**:Result是Action执行...
Action类通常继承自`com.opensymphony.xwork2.ActionSupport`或自定义基类,并通过注解或配置文件来指定执行方法。 2. **拦截器(Interceptor)**:Struts2的一个强大功能是拦截器,它们可以在Action执行前后插入...
Structs2中的Action类继承自com.opensymphony.xwork2.ActionSupport,这个基类提供了许多方便的功能,如国际化、验证等。 3. **结果类型**:Structs2支持多种结果类型,如dispatcher(转发)、stream(流式结果,常...
SiteMesh 是一个强大的网页布局和装饰框架,它的主要目的是为了分离网页的内容(content)和页面结构...通过学习和熟练使用SiteMesh,开发者可以更好地组织和管理页面结构,提升用户体验,同时降低维护成本。
尽管如此,为了利用Struts2提供的便利性,如内置的错误处理、本地化支持和验证机制,开发者通常会选择继承`com.opensymphony.xwork2.ActionSupport`类。这个类已经实现了多个接口,包括`...
在Struts2中,Action类是处理用户请求的核心,它通常继承自`com.opensymphony.xwork2.ActionSupport`类。Action类定义了业务逻辑,每个Action对应一个或多个结果页面。通过配置Action的`result`元素,我们可以指定当...
Action类可以继承自Struts2提供的基类或实现特定的接口,如`com.opensymphony.xwork2.ActionSupport`。 3. **Result**:Result是Action执行后的一个状态,用于定义如何展示响应。Struts2支持多种Result类型,如JSP...
Action类通常继承自`com.opensymphony.xwork2.ActionSupport`,并重写execute()方法,返回一个表示结果的字符串,该字符串对应视图层的一个JSP页面或者FreeMarker模板。 2. **配置文件**:Struts2的配置文件通常为`...
在Java源代码中,我们需要创建一个Action类,该类通常继承自`com.opensymphony.xwork2.ActionSupport`或其子类,并实现`execute()`方法。在这个方法里,我们可以编写处理用户请求的逻辑,比如验证用户名和密码。 6...
### Struts2学习笔记知识点详解 #### 一、Struts2框架的基本引入步骤 ##### 1. 导入Struts2相关Jar包 在引入Struts2框架时,首先需要将Struts2的相关Jar包导入到项目的类路径中。这些Jar包通常包括核心库以及其他...
它继承自`com.opensymphony.xwork2.ActionSupport`,并重写execute方法。 2. **配置文件**:Struts2使用`struts.xml`配置文件来定义Action、结果类型、拦截器等。配置文件是声明式的,允许灵活控制应用的行为。 3....
- 在Struts2中,Action是处理用户请求的核心组件,它实现了`com.opensymphony.xwork2.Action`接口或其子接口,负责业务逻辑的执行。Action类通常会接收到请求参数,并通过调用Service层进行处理,最后返回一个表示...
本学习系列旨在帮助开发者深入理解Struts2.0的核心概念、组件以及其在实际开发中的应用。 首先,我们来了解一下Struts2.0的核心概念: 1. **Action**:Action是业务逻辑的执行者,它接收用户请求,处理业务逻辑,...
- `<action>` 标签如果没有指定 `class` 属性,默认使用 `com.opensymphony.xwork2.ActionSupport`。 - `<result>` 标签如果没有指定 `name` 属性,默认设置为 `success`;否则,名称取决于 `execute()` 方法的...
Action类是处理用户请求的核心,它继承自com.opensymphony.xwork2.ActionSupport或自定义基类。Action Form用于封装请求参数,与Action一起处理业务逻辑。 五、Tiles框架集成 Struts 1.x通常结合Tiles框架来实现...
- 下载地址:[http://www.opensymphony.com/xwork](http://www.opensymphony.com/xwork) - 注意版本兼容性,建议使用XWork 2.1.2以匹配Struts2.1.6 #### 三、创建项目 1. **打开MyEclipse并新建项目** - 类型...
osworkflow-2.8.0.jar是一个开源的工作流引擎——OpenSymphony Workflow(OSWorkflow)的库文件。OSWorkflow是一款强大且灵活的Java工作流框架,它允许开发者自定义工作流定义,实现任务分配、状态转换和流程控制。...